I can get a note maybe from a doctor friend to say "yes, it is ok take 3 every day". Getting an RX for it here, I think I must be a local citizen (I am not citizen where I live). It is a difficult country.
I called Houston and a girl answered said "schedule 2? no that's not a problem at all if its just small amount for personal". I asked if I could have the number and a name or something to verify, and she said "uh uh no way".
Then I said "So if agent stopps me, how can I tell them it is OK?" She says: "Go to FDA website and print out their site for Schedule II". Why FDA? What does FDA have with CBP? Even DEA says it is not DEA problem.
So, I do not think I can trust her answer. I think she just makes up answer or something.
I know the government is big, but this sounds very riduclous. Why does no one know the law? How can someone call exact Customs Officer? I think it is just ad-hoc.
So, I will give up. Maybe I will try to mail it, but I am only in USA for 7 or 8 days, so maybe it will not arrive in time. I think mail also must go to customs, so it is probably same deal.
Thank you everyone for trying to help me here. Sorry for waste of time!